Thesis
The investment thesis for digital media platforms built during the ZIRP era (SPOT, PINS, SNAP, ROKU, APP) is cautiously optimistic as of Spring 2025. These companies leveraged cheap capital to build expansive infrastructures and cultivate large user bases, which now serve as significant competitive advantages in a higher interest rate environment. However, the sustainability of these advantages is contingent upon their ability to monetize their platforms effectively amidst evolving consumer preferences and increased scrutiny on data privacy.
Bull case
Companies like SPOT and ROKU have established significant user bases and content libraries that are difficult for new entrants to replicate without similar initial capital outlays.
PINS and APP have improved monetization strategies, with successful integration of e-commerce and ad tech enhancements, leading to revenue growth surpassing previous peak expectations.
SNAP has demonstrated innovation with augmented reality features that increase user engagement, offering potential for new revenue streams.
Bear case
The market for digital advertising, a key revenue driver for these platforms, remains highly competitive and susceptible to economic downturns, which could stifle revenue growth.
ROKU and SPOT face increasing content costs and competition from larger tech firms that could erode margins and threaten their market position.
Data privacy regulations continue to tighten globally, posing a risk to the data-driven models that these platforms rely on for targeted advertising.
Key Metrics
| Metric | Cadence | What It Signals | Update Source |
|---|---|---|---|
| ARPU (Ad Revenue per User) | Real-time | Signals monetization strength. Look for YoY growth. | Google_Sheets |
| Digital Ad Spend Trends | Monthly | Ad spend tends to correlate with business confidence | Google_Sheets |
| Time Spent / DAUs / MAUs | Real-time | Time Spend signals engagement with the services and more eyes for ads. | Google_Sheets |
